After flying high against Mechanicsburg on Tuesday, Triad came back down to earth. The Cardinals came up short against the Greenon Knights on Thursday, falling 3-0. The Cardinals have struggled against the Knights recently, as the game was their ninth consecutive lost matchup.
Reagyn Welty paced Triad's offense, picking up six kills. Welty got some help from Jenna Jones and her 12 assists. Jones was also solid from the service line: she led the team with two aces.
Triad's defeat dropped their record down to 5-3. As for Greenon, they pushed their record up to 5-2 with the win, which was their fourth straight at home.
Triad wasted no time getting back out on the court and has already played their next match, a 3-0 victory against Waynesfield-Goshen on the 6th. As for Greenon, they will head out to square off against West Liberty-Salem at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
